The card-sized Mogo X54 connects to your laptop via Bluetooth, and uses the ExpressCard/54 slot to charge. The X54’s media function allows you to play, pause, and adjust the volume of your favorite media player. A pro version with presentation functions such as next slide/previous slide and a laser pointer is also planned. The Mogo will hit stores in August at a price of $79.99.
